What Backdoor.Win32.Emotet.ahhv virus can do?

  • Executable code extraction
  • Creates RWX memory
  • Mimics the system’s user agent string for its own requests
  • Expresses interest in specific running processes
  • HTTP traffic contains suspicious features which may be indicative of malware related traffic
  • Performs some HTTP requests
  • Unconventionial language used in binary resources: Chinese (Simplified)
  • Attempts to modify proxy settings
